JAPAN-1953: Workers unload large sacks from a freight train at a bustling port. Men in light-colored shirts and trousers handle the cargo under the watchful eye of towering ship cranes. The scene unfolds in bright daylight, with a small wooden building marked '5' and a long train car visible. Shot on 8mm film, the footage captures the industrial activity of mid-century Japan with authentic grain and color saturation, offering a nostalgic glimpse into post-war logistics and labor.
